the project lifecycle and post-release. Providing technical sales support for new opportunities or initiatives. Having significant experience in a software development environment. Possessing 3+ years of object-orienteddesign and programming (e.g., UML, Design Patterns, SOLID principles). Having 3+ years of C#/.NET software development using Visual Studio. Programming for Windows CE/ More ❯
Bristol, Gloucestershire, United Kingdom Hybrid / WFH Options
Babcock Mission Critical Services España SA
at the centre of Babcock's future. Day-to-Day, you will: Design, develop, and maintain cross-platform code libraries (Linux, Windows, Android) using C++, following object-orienteddesign principles and employing CMake for build management. Develop and integrate robotics applications utilizing ROS, including advanced OpenCV, Boost, Standard library, and Jsoncpp for efficient data processing and More ❯
Bristol, Gloucestershire, United Kingdom Hybrid / WFH Options
Endeavour Recruitment Solutions
WPF, PRISM, Unit Testing, Async and applying MVC and MVVM patterns. Demonstrated experience in developing quality, maintainable and well-designed software. Good understanding and practical experience with OOA/OOD/OOP and the application of SOLID principles. Continuous Integration/Continuous Deployment experience using Azure DevOps and Git. Experience in working with agile methodologies including Scrum and/or More ❯
along with strong software design skills, including OO, and knowledge of version control systems such as Git 2+ years experience in either C++ or C# development ObjectOrientedDesign, and implementation of engineering algorithms Requirements &Configurationmanagement Knowledge of Visual Studio &MS Office Products Nice to haves Knowledge of the Red Hat Linux or other Unix based More ❯
range of microcontroller platforms (ARM, Atmel etc.) Experience in delivering projects using schematic capture and PCB layout (Altium, OrCAD or other industry tool) Expertise in embedded C, object-orienteddesign and bare metal Good understanding of EMC and PCB design rules and test experience to meet compliance electrical and radio requirements (CE, RED, FCC) Good exposure More ❯